The thrilling sixth book in the USA Today bestselling Alex Craft series.     
Grave witch Alex Craft can speak to the dead, and that makes her a dangerous enemy for anyone with something to hide. . . .
Alex is still trying to come to terms with her changing powers and her growing ties to Faerie when a case she’d rather avoid falls right into her lap. A fae prince desperately needs Alex to investigate a politically sensitive murder. She reluctantly agrees to the case, taking FIB agent Falin Andrews along as her backup.
But as Alex begins to delve into the mystery, she realizes that the intricate web of alliances and intrigue in the Faerie courts is strained to its limits. War is about to break out, one that threatens to spill over into the mortal realm. This murder is tied right to the center of centuries-old arcane unrest, and if Alex isn’t careful she may follow the twisting path ahead of her right into her grave end.

      With style and a lovingly detailed exploration of the land of Faerie, the thoughtful, satisfying sixth Alex Craft urban fantasy (after Grave Ransom) transports readers to a world where magic rules and shadows come to life. Alex is a private investigator and grave witch finally settling into her powers and coming to terms with her part-fae heritage—which includes an unwanted betrothal to Dugan, prince of the Court of Shadows. She also has a more intentional romance brewing with fae Falin, but his ability to commit to her is limited, as he’s the Winter Queen’s sworn protector. When Dugan asks her to help find out who killed two fae whose bodies turned up in the Winter Court, she can’t resist the challenge. Alex must dive into a world where lies are forbidden yet no explanation is straightforward. Playing fae politics isn’t her favorite thing at the best of times, and when it’s combined with a murder investigation and two feuding love interests, death may be preferable. With a hint of wit and the return of familiar faces, this installment delivers on all of its promises. Agent: Lucienne Diver, Knight Agency.

      Price's sixth series outing (after Grave Ransom) has Alex Craft still learning how to control her powers and relationship to the Faerie world when her father cryptically asks her to take the next case that crosses her path. She's approached by Dugan, Prince of the Shadow Court, who asks her to investigate the death of a court member found in the room of a murdered Winter Court member. Alex's longtime investigative associate and onetime lover, Falin, knight of the Winter Court, also gets involved. The motley group of investigators begins to uncover information about the murders, but someone or something is attempting to start a war between the two struggling courts. Alex must enter Faerie and navigate its complicated rules to find out who. Meanwhile, the Mender returns, collecting on the favor she owes him for saving her friend. VERDICT Alex Craft admirers won't be disappointed by this great addition to a popular series in which fantasy meets mystery. There's enough backstory for new readers and an ending that will have fans clamoring for the next installment.--Brooke Bolton, Boonville-Warrick Cty. P.L., IN
